New DNA evidence may clear a man who was previously convicted of rape. The man was also convicted of carjacking. A petition was filed by a group of lawyers who say that new DNA evidence indicates the current inmate did not commit the crimes.

The jails of Miami-Dade county are under review by federal investigators concerning their treatment of inmates.
The Department of Justice sent a detailed account of its upcoming review of the Miami-Dade County jails in a letter that was addressed to Mary Carlos Alvarez, U.S. Attorney R. Alex Acosta, and the head of the county’s corrections department.

A 20-year-old man was arrested over the weekend for purportedly stealing $81,000 from his parents.
Ryan Lukosavich has been charged with scheming to defraud more than $50,000. The victims in this case are his parents, Gail and Edward Lukosavich, who currently reside in North Naples.
